XRP Ledger Sets New Record With 3,254 Transactions

XRPL's adaptive capacity model contrasts with Bitcoin's fixed block limits, making network design as important as the raw transaction count.

Vet (@Vet_X0) reported 3,254 transactions in a single XRP Ledger block on Sept. 14 and called it a new record. The count puts XRPL's transaction-capacity design in focus.

Why it matters

XRPL uses dynamic block-size limits rather than the fixed limits associated with Bitcoin. Its transaction capacity is described as adaptive, highlighting a different approach to handling throughput.

Market impact

For XRP, the record is a bullish network-capacity signal, not a standalone price catalyst. The next useful read is whether XRPL follows this block with more elevated transaction counts. Sustained activity would add weight to the ledger's utility case; without follow-through, 3,254 remains a one-block peak.
